      Can I See Bioluminescence At Cocoa Beach?

      Yes–bioluminescence is present in the waters around Cocoa Beach year-round.  From June to September, it is caused by tiny, microscopic organism dinoflagellate glowing plankton.

      These minuscule creatures release energy through an internal chemical reaction.  The emission of light produces this energy.

      The best months to visit are during the winter and cooler months, glowing comb jellies also inhabit these glowing waters, adding their own magical light.

      Where Can I See Bioluminescence In Cocoa Beach Florida?

      There are several great spots to see bioluminescence in Cocoa Beach. Indian River, Banana River Park, and Indian River Lagoon are three of the top spots.

      You can also observe this phenomenon in the Haulover Canal.

      What Time Of Year Is Best To See Bioluminescence In Florida?

      The best time of year to see bioluminescence in Florida is between July and October.  Choose the night of a new moon for optimum views of the glittery bioluminescence.

      Comb jellies are also bioluminescent and are most prevalent in November.  They provide quite a show beneath the water after dark.
